>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Weight does matter and your advice is 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> very sage & spot on. A sub 30lb bike 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> (unloaded) is a good goal, it will 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> accelerate nicely away from a stop, be 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> able to maintain momentum on hills & 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> with headwinds & you will enjoy those 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> far longer than the pain of the cost of 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> parts to achieve it. It's a matter of 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> proportion, as we were discussing on a 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> separate thread, you can save 4lbs 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> choosing the right (or wrong) tire, 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> that's the real deal right there. The 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> weight-weenie really only comes into 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> play when you're spending $100s or 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> $1,000s to save a handful of grams, 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> sensible choices will deliver a much 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> more enjoyable bike.
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> 200 grams is sort of my reference point, 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> that's about 1/2lb & easy to remember. 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Below that I think we're at semantics, 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> above & we've got real gains to be had. 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Also, think about how much permanent 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> carrying capacity you really need, even 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> the best racks are heavy & for 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> occasional big loads there's plenty of 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> temporary options that are easily 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> removed once you get back from Trader 
>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>>> Joes (I picked up coffee today).
